Corsair 16GB Flash Voyager USB 3.0 Flash Drive CMFVY3S-16GB

Editors' Summary

Corsair Flash Voyager USB drives are rugged, compact, stylish and reliable.

Product Features

Proven Reliability and Support: With more than 17 years of building enthusiast-grade memory and components, we've earned a reputation for quality, compatibility, and performance.

Max Sequential Write Speed (USB 3.0) = 21 MB/s

Compatible: It works with Microsoft Windows, Mac OS X and even Linux without drivers, and there's no software to install - just plug it in, and go.

Max Sequential Read Speed (USB 3.0) = 79 MB/s

If your computer has a USB 2.0 or USB 3.0 connector, you can use Flash Survivor USB 3.0.

Product Summary

Corsair Flash Voyager USB drives are rugged, compact, stylish and reliable. The durable rubber design is both water resistant and virtually shockproof to keep your music, pictures, video and data safe. Plus Flash Voyager drives are fully Plug and Play and backward compatible with USB 2.0 and USB 1.1
